This kind of Expander can expand each of 3 sizes or 3 tubes of one size simultaneously.
The Speed of the Expander, based on the tubes’spec.
0.8/1/1.5/2/2.5/3/3.5/4/4.5/5/6, 15-20 mtrs/min
7/8/9/10/11/12, 12-15mtrs/min
14/15/16/17/18/20, 10-15mtrs/min

The heat shrink tube expansion system comprises a conveying roller wheelset, a heating furnace, an expansion mold, and a pulling roller wheel set in sequence, wherein at least one driving roller wheel is set for driving a heat shrink tube to be expanded and arranged in the heating furnace. According to the heat shrink tube expansion system, the driving roller wheel set is placed in the heating furnace and is used for applying conveying pulling force to the heat shrink tube to be expanded in the heating furnace, so that a semi-finished product of the heat shrink tube to be expanded can be effectively pulled into the heating furnace, the axial stretching deformation caused by a long distance between the conveying roller wheelset and the pulling roller wheel set is avoided, the expansion can be stabilized, and the product quality is improved.

Details of Heat Shrinkable Tubing Expansion Production Equipment:
The main components of the heat shrinkable tubing expansion production line:
Unwinding stand— blank tube feeding–glycerin heating box–die positioning–vacuum control–water cooling–traction output
Details of heat shrinkable tube expansion production line:

  1. Unwinding stand: Pneumatic can be adjusted up and down, and the unwinding disc can rotate freely.
  2. The feeding part of the tube blank: the transmission part is driven by the motor, and the rubber roller feeds the tube blank into the glycerin box
  3. Glycerin heating box: electric heating of glycerin, heating the tube blank, the tube blank reaches a molten and high elastic state
  4. Conveying part: the transmission part is driven by the motor to realize the continuous and uniform conveying of the tube blank in the glycerin box
  5. Mold positioning part: used to install the expansion mold
  6. Vacuum control part: control the vacuum size of the mold
  7. Water cooling part: control the amount of water in the mold and cool the expanded heat shrinkable tube
  8. Traction output part: the motor drives the rubber roller to pull the expanded heat-shrinkable tube for output.
